Enable job alerts via email!

Sr. Software Developer (Java Backend) - REMOTE (12 Month Contract Term Employee)

Siemens Mobility

Fredericton

Remote

CAD 80,000 - 120,000

Full time

3 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

Siemens Mobility is seeking a Software Developer to design and develop the Depot360 solution in a remote setting anywhere in Canada. The role involves creating software features for electric vehicle management, emphasizing effective problem-solving, collaboration, and agile methodologies. Join a leading technology company and contribute to exciting projects while enjoying a flexible work environment and opportunities for career advancement.

Benefits

Flexible work environment with flex hours
Competitive total rewards package
Mentorship programs
Profit sharing
Employee perks and discounts

Qualifications

  • Minimum 5 years’ experience in software development.
  • Minimum 3 years’ experience with Java-based web development.
  • Experience with stream processing technologies such as Kafka.

Responsibilities

  • Develop and write code in Java and object-oriented languages.
  • Provide reliable design solutions for complex requirements.
  • Mentor junior developers to improve coding practices.

Skills

Java
Spring Framework
Agile Software Development
Problem Solving
Technical Troubleshooting

Education

University Degree or College Diploma in Computer Science or equivalent

Tools

IDE
Configuration Management Systems
SQL databases
Kafka
Redis

Job description

About Depot360 AI

Siemens Depot360 AI is redefining the EV charging market for private and public fleets, including autonomous driving fleets, transit bus agencies, and municipal and private fleets. We are building the next level of charging as a service, taking complete ownership and control of the charging infrastructure, the scheduling of the vehicles, the cloud platform, and the utility meter – in order to provide the highest availability and resilience in the market. In this way, we will accelerate the adoption of electric-powered fleets by optimizing the delivery of power and making refueling seamless and efficient. By taking control of the utility meter, and optimizing EV charge rate and vehicle process flow, EV CaaS provides the lowest cost of electric fueling possible.

What will you do?

As Software Developer, you’ll have the opportunity to design, develop and own various aspects of the Depot360 solution. You will operate alongside team members of the software development group, building new software features and exploring new ways of solving complex problems related to the electric vehicle domain. This is a 1year contract term employee opportunity with possibility of extension.


Responsibilities:

  • Develop and write code in Java or other object orientated languages following the team’s coding standards and development process.
  • Provide reliable and quality design to a variety of complex problems and requirements using sound problem solving techniques.
  • Utilize software development tools such as IDEs, configuration management system, build processes, etc. on a daily basis.
  • Estimate level of effort, evaluate design options, offer suggestions and improve processes, and provide comments on software design aspects.
  • Add value and collaborate with the team by participating in peer code reviews, providing comments and suggestions.
  • Mentor junior developers to help them improve their coding practices.
  • Be a valued member of an autonomous, cross-functional agile team.

Location: This is a REMOTE role that can be based anywhere in Canada only.


What will you need to succeed?

  • University Degree or College Diploma in Computer Science, Computer Programming or equivalent experience.
  • Minimum 5 years’ experience in software development.
  • Minimum 3 years’ experience with Java based web development and Spring framework.
  • Experience with stream processing technologies such as Kafka.
  • Experience with caching technologies such as Redis.
  • Experience with web services and Service Orientated Architecture.
  • Experience with SQL databases including Postgres.
  • Experience with Agile Software Development process.
  • Full product/software development lifecycle experience (SDLC).
  • Asset: some front-end Java development experience

Competencies:

  • Advanced technical troubleshooting and analytical skills.
  • Coaching other team members.
  • Strong verbal/written communication skills in English, is essential.

Why you’ll love working for Siemens!

  • Freedom and a healthy work- life balance– Embrace our flexible work environment with flex hours, telecommuting and digital workspaces.
  • Solve the world’s most significant problems – Be part of exciting and innovative projects.
  • Engaging, challenging, and fast evolving, cutting edge technological environment.
  • Opportunities to advance your career and mentorship programs on a local and global scale.
  • Competitive total rewards package.
  • Profit sharing available.
  • Rewarding vacation entitlement with the opportunity to buy and sell your vacation depending on your lifestyle.
  • Contribute to our social responsibility initiatives focused on access to education, access to technology and sustaining communities and make a positive impact on the community.
  • Participate in our celebrations, social events and offsite business events.
  • Opportunities to contribute your innovative ideas and get paid for them!
  • Employee perks and discounts.
  • Diversity and inclusivity focused.

Siemens is proud to be an eight-time award winner of Canada’s Top 100 Employers, Canada’s Greenest Employers 2024, Canada’s Top Employers for Young People 2024 and Greater Toronto's Top Employers 2022.

#LI-Remote

We share our ideas and champion the people behind them.

Siemens Canada is a leading technology company focused on industry, infrastructure, mobility and healthcare. The company’s purpose to is to create technology with purpose, transforming the everyday, for everyone, since 1912. By combining the real and the digital worlds, Siemens empowers its customers to accelerate their digital and sustainability transformations, making factories more efficient, cities more liveable, and transportation more sustainable. Siemens also owns a majority stake in the publicly listed company Siemens Healthineers, a leading global medical technology provider pioneering breakthroughs in healthcare. For everyone. Everywhere. Sustainably. In fiscal 2024, which ended September 30, 2024, Siemens Canada had revenues of approx. $2.2 billion CAD. The company has approximately 4,400 employees from coast-to-coast and 37 office and production facilities across Canada.

To learn more about Siemens Canada, visit our website at www.siemens.ca

While we appreciate all applications we receive, we advise that only candidates under consideration will be contacted.



Siemens is committed to creating a diverse environment and is proud to be an equal opportunity employer. Upon request, Siemens Canada will provide reasonable accommodation for disabilities to support participation of candidates in all aspects of the recruitment process. All qualified applicants will receive consideration for employment.

By submitting personal information to Siemens Canada Limited or its affiliates, service providers and agents, you consent to our collection, use and disclosure of such information for the purposes described in our Privacy Notice available at www.siemens.ca.

Siemens s’engage à créer un environnement diversifié et est fière d’être un employeur souscrivant au principe de l’égalité d’accès à l’emploi. Sur demande, Siemens Canada prendra des mesures d’accommodement raisonnables pour les personnes handicapées, dans le but de soutenir la participation des candidats dans tous les aspects du processus de recrutement. Tous les candidats qualifiés seront pris en considération pour ce poste.

En transmettant des renseignements personnels à Siemens Canada limitée ou à ses sociétés affiliées, à ses fournisseurs de services ou à ses agents, vous nous autorisez à recueillir, à utiliser et à divulguer ces renseignements aux fins prévues dans notre Déclaration de protection de la confidentialité, que vous pouvez consulter au www.siemens.ca.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.